Responsibilities

  • Set up, adjust and operate press brakes to perform a variety of forming and bending operations of various gauge materials to close dimensional requirements.
  • Position, align and secure forming dies and adjust ram stroke to suit gauge of material, angle or contours; set stop gauges to conform with dimensional specifications, template or samples.
  • Limited set up knowledge is acceptable for initial bidding to this position, but must have at 6 months experience with machine operation. Also, must be capable of setting up Press Brake equipment at a basic level within a 6 month period, and continue learning more advanced setups over time. Must meet established efficiency and productivity standards.
  • Determine sequence of bends on multiple pass operations for work having a series of bends at various angles and in different planes.
  • Improvise setups to form special shapes having single or compound radii, angle flanges, etc., requiring considerable care in ram adjustments to avoid surface irregularities.
  • Work from drawings, specifications, templates and samples.
  • Use scale, square, protractor, calipers, micrometers, angle and radius sweep gauges to set up and check work.
  • Proceed with minimum supervision; responsible for quality of own work.
  • Work is subject to process and final inspection and check.
